Hectares and Acres: Understanding the Conversion

Understanding the conversion between hectares and acres is essential for anyone working in land measurement and agriculture. Hectares and acres are both units used to measure land area, but they belong to different systems of measurement: hectares are part of the metric system, while acres are part of the imperial system.

To convert hectares to acres, one must understand that 1 hectare is equal to approximately 2.47 acres. This means that if you have a piece of land measuring 10 hectares, it is equivalent to around 24.7 acres. Similarly, to convert acres to hectares, you would divide the number of acres by 2.47. For example, if you have a plot of land measuring 50 acres, it is equivalent to approximately 20.2 hectares. The History and Origin of the Hectare and Acre Units

One of the units used to measure land area is the hectare, which is widely used in countries that have adopted the metric system. The hectare, symbolized as “ha,” is equal to 10,000 square meters or one square hectometer. It was first introduced in France in the 19th century during the French Revolution as a way to standardize land measurements. The term “hectare” is a combination of the Greek word “hekaton,” meaning one hundred, and the French word “are,” which was a unit of land measurement used in ancient times.

On the other hand, the acre is a unit of land area primarily used in the United States, the United Kingdom, and some other countries that still rely on the imperial system of measurement. The acre is equivalent to 4,840 square yards or about 4,047 square meters. The origin of the acre dates back to medieval times, when land was measured using rods and poles. One acre was defined as the area of land that could be plowed in one day by a team of oxen. The word “acre” comes from the Old English word “æcer,” which means cultivated land or field.
